Core Specialty Insurance Holdings, Inc.

We are seeking a highly skilled Full Stack Developer to join our dynamic team. You will develop and maintain scalable web applications using modern frameworks and cloud technologies. This role requires deep expertise in backend development with .NET and frontend development using Next.js, Angular, or React. Experience with Azure SQL, MySQL and Cosmos DB are essential.
Key Accountabilities & Deliverables
Design, develop, and maintain robust backend services using .NET Core/C# and RESTful APIs.
Build dynamic, responsive UI components using Next.js, Angular, or React with TypeScript/JavaScript.
Integrate and optimize data storage solutions with Azure SQL and Cosmos DB.
Implement cloud-native solutions leveraging Microsoft Azure (App Services, Functions, Key Vault).
Ensure performance, reliability, and security of both backend and frontend components.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to deliver high-quality software.
Contribute to technical planning.
Participate in Agile ceremonies and use tools like Jira/Confluence for project management.
Implement and manage CI/CD pipelines, containerized deployments (Docker), and Infrastructure as Code (Terraform).
Conduct unit and integration testing.
Understand Azure resources such as Azure Container Apps, APIM, blob storage, SQL, Key Vaults.
Build and Maintain CI/CD Pipelines
Develop GitHub Actions workflows for code and Docker builds/deployments.
Integrate code linting, security scanning, approvals, and environment gates into pipelines.
Deliver Scalable Solutions in Microsoft Azure
Translate business and application requirements into cloud-native and hybrid Azure solutions.
Ensure deployments are secure, scalable, and compliant with enterprise policies.
Collaboration & DevOps Practices
Work cross-functionally with developers, architects, operations, and security teams to align infrastructure with application needs.
Participate in Agile ceremonies (stand‑ups, sprint planning, retrospectives).
Review code, mentor team members, and promote DevOps best practices.
Documentation & Knowledge Sharing
Maintain comprehensive technical documentation: architecture diagrams, deployment guides, CI/CD pipeline workflows, operational runbooks, and disaster‑recovery procedures.
Conduct internal knowledge‑sharing sessions and training.
Code Quality and Best Practices
Conduct code reviews and enforce coding standards to ensure high-quality, maintainable code.
Mentor junior engineers.
Troubleshooting and Support
Debug and resolve complex technical issues across the stack, including backend, frontend, and cloud infrastructure.
Technical Knowledge and Understanding
Azure Container Apps
Azure App Services (Web Apps, API Apps, Mobile Apps)
Azure Functions (Serverless Compute)
Azure SQL Database (Managed relational database)
Azure Cosmos DB (NoSQL database for high scalability)
Azure Storage (Blob, Table, Queue, File storage)
Azure Key Vault (Secrets and key management)
APIM
Azure Monitor & Application Insights (Monitoring and diagnostics)
Azure DevOps (CI/CD pipelines, release management)
CI/CD and Version Control
Deep understanding of Git fundamentals: branching, merging, PRs, versioning.
Experience with GitHub Actions (or equivalents like Azure DevOps Pipelines) to build pipelines for application delivery, manage secrets and environment approvals, and integrate security scans.
Monitoring, Logging & Troubleshooting
Proficient with Azure Monitor, Log Analytics, and Application Insights.
Debugging skills using logs and metrics.
DevOps & Software Lifecycle Understanding
Familiarity with Agile/DevOps practices, CI/CD concepts, and Infrastructure lifecycle.
Awareness of cloud‑native and 12‑factor app principles.
Experience
Bachelor’s degree in computer science, engineering, or related field.
More than 6 years in full‑stack development roles.
Proficiency in .NET Core/C#, ASP.NET Web API, Entity Framework, LINQ.
Strong experience with Next.js, Angular, or React; TypeScript/JavaScript; HTML5/CSS3.
Hands‑on experience with Microsoft Azure (App Services, Functions, Storage, Key Vault, Azure DevOps), CI/CD, Docker.
Experience with Azure SQL, Cosmos DB, PostgreSQL.
Familiarity with unit/integration testing frameworks and API documentation tools (Swagger/OpenAPI).
Experience with Visual Studio, VS Code, Git, Azure DevOps, Jira, GitHub Actions.
Excellent communication, analytical thinking, and problem‑solving abilities.
